Established in 1968, Toff's is an award winning fish and chip shop owned by George and Costas Giorgious which prides itself on serving fresh food at reasonable prices in a family friendly atmosphere - somewhere you are greeted as a customer but you leave as a friend.
As well as the more recognised range of fish cod, haddock, plaice, rock and skate, at Toff's they extend their choice to whole fish like whole plaice, lemon sole, dover sole, sea bass and trout.
Historically, the marriage of Fish & Chips dates back to 1860 in Northern England near one of the many fish docks. The original recipe was to fry the pair in beef dripping, but it was in London's east end that they started frying in oil. Traditionally, fish and chips were flavoured with salt and vinegar and consumed with your fingers straight out of the newspaper in which they were wrapped. Cod and chips is the Londoners favourite, but that's not true for the whole country. Ask for Fish & Chips in Grimsby, and they will serve you Haddock, however in Wales you will most probably receive Plaice. Fish & Chips became essential to the diet of ordinary men and women and are now as fashionable as ever.

Absolutely not true about being served haddock up North, the default is always cod. You can usually get haddock, but it's always listed second on the menu and if you don't specify either way then you'll get cod.
The biggest differentiator is what you get on the side; I've never seen scraps on offer in a London chippie for a start, and gravy or curry sauce don't seem popular. Conversely, we don't normally do tartare sauce up North.
